Hi Joe

As Il-Talk list moderator, I recommended Robert Hansen be removed from the
list.  The action was taken by Dave Andrews, but I'm not sure he waited for
my recommendation.

First of all, Mr. Hansen denigrated people in an extreme way, and that won't
be tolerated on the list.

Secondly, we have freedom of speech on the list and in this country, but
society puts limits on what speech is acceptable, based on the social
setting.  If Mr. Hansen had read his message aloud in a restaurant, he
probably would have been kicked out.  If he had read his message aloud on
TV, he probably would have been fined.  If he'd read his message in a
church, I don't know what would have happened.  The bottom line is obscene
language of the sort he used in his message is not universally tolerated,
and it won't be tolerated on the list.

And finally, I wrote personally to Mr. Hansen explaining his transgressions
as I saw them.  I asked him to respond to me, to give me reasons why he
shouldn't be removed from the list.  He never responded.
